Background:
The Trump administration illegally arrested and detained Mahmoud Khalil, a lawful permanent resident and recent graduate of Columbia University, in direct retaliation for his advocacy in support of Palestinian rights. ICE then quickly moved him from New York to a detention facility in Louisiana without any notice to his pregnant wife or legal team. Since Mr. Khalil's arrest, the administration has affirmed its policy of revoking people's green cards and visas based on their political beliefs and advocacy.
To be clear: The First Amendment does not allow the government to retaliate against anyone for their speech. Ripping someone from their home, stripping them of their immigration status, and detaining them solely based on political viewpoint is a clear attempt by President Trump to silence dissent. And that's patently unconstitutional. Political speech – however controversial some may find it – may never be the basis for punishment, including deportation.
